FILIPINO ENGINEER CHAMPIONS AI-DRIVEN DIGITAL TWIN TECHNOLOGY FOR CLIMATE-RESILIENT WATER MANAGEMENT AND INCLUSIVE CITIZEN SCIENCE IN CAGAYAN RIVER BASIN


Ambassador Bernadette Therese C. Fernandez supported Filipino scholar Engr. Vergel C. Baccay during his Project Concept Paper presentation at the 2026 Incheon International Environment Technology CONFEX in Songdo Convensia, Incheon, ROK.

Seoul, 4 September 2026 - Philippine Ambassador to the Republic of Korea Bernadette Therese C. Fernandez attended the Project Concept Paper (PCP) presentation of KOICA scholarship program participant, Engineer Vergel Cudia Baccay, during the 2026 Incheon International Environmental Technology CONFEZ at Songdo Convensia, upon the invitation of the Incheon National University’s Global Institute for Environmental Convergence Technology. 

Engr. Baccay presented his project, “AI-Driven Digital Twin Technology for Climate-Resilient Water Management and Inclusive Citizen Science in the Cagayan River Basin, Philippines,” which explores the use of emerging technologies to strengthen water resource management, climate resilience, and community participation. The project responds to environmental and sustainable development priorities of particular relevance to the Philippines.

A native of Tuguegarao, Cagayan, Engr. Baccay works with the Department of Economy, Planning and Development. He arrived in the Republic of Korea last 23 February 2026 and is expected to complete his master’s degree in Climate Change and Environmental Management in August 2027. END
